Overview

One year after Hurricane Katrina, troubles arise for a surgeon who, despite remarrying his ex-wife and starting his life anew, becomes reacquainted with an former girlfriend.

Sergei Prokofiev's setting of the fairy tale "Cinderella" premiered at Moscow's Bolshoi Theater in 1945. In 1986, Rudolf Nureyev, then ballet director of the Paris Opera, choreographed the ballet anew and transposed the story into a private cinema, with sets reminiscent of Fritz Lang's "Metropolis." ARTE shows the Paris Opera performance from December 31, 2018.
